Republicans say they'll push ahead with Hunter Biden probe despite some warnings from within

Top lawmakers unveiled plans to target the Biden family in oversight probes.

By Lucien Bruggeman, Katherine Faulders, and Will Steakin

November 18, 2022, 4:21 AM

Congressional Republicans say they're poised to push ahead with an investigation into President Joe Biden's family, including his son Hunter, in the coming session -- despite warnings from some in their own caucus not to pursue "hyper-partisan" oversight probes.

Reps. Jim Jordan of Ohio and James Comer of Kentucky, two high-ranking members expected to helm powerful committees when Republicans take control of Congress in January, outlined their plans during a press conference on Thursday, pledging to "pursue all avenues" of wrongdoing and calling investigations into the president's family a "top priority."
